Aims and effects of interventionism in agriculture
1992
Adamowicz, M.
The paper deals with the state's protectionism and interventionism in agriculture. Special attention is paid to the methods of interventions and the modes of measuring its effects. The author gives some examples of interventions methods in OECD countries and costs of this intervention. Construction of a stable agricultural market in Poland necessitates coordination of agricultural policy with other elements of socio-economic policies. One of the most essential problems is that to ensure to domestic agriculture the indispensable protection against competition of the subsidized products from abroad
